Hi there, Since chartmuseum can provide the interface GET /api/charts/<name>/<version> which describes a chart version, how about providing an interface GET /api/charts/<name>/<version>/value which shows the values.yaml in chart version? Because the values.yaml is important for developers to generate the helm applications in many CD systems.

So why we don't implement this interface until now? Any help will be appreciated!
